American art from this period emphasizes that: western is a very mythos-oriented genre. Focuses on heroic deeds and actions: wester(cid:374)s (cid:449)ere (cid:373)ythos fo(cid:272)used, (cid:449)hile kirsh(cid:374)er"s ideas are ethos-oriented, creating an inversion of traditional western films. Looks at the inner-character of people opposed to just focusing on their deeds. Like bonnie and clyde, midnight cowboy is preoccupied with the way identity is constructed through images: (cid:862)joe bu(cid:272)k(cid:863) a(cid:374)d (cid:862)ratso rizzo(cid:863) e(cid:374)trap their (cid:272)hara(cid:272)ters i(cid:374) stereotypes, lack of opportunity to create a meaningful life for the main characters. Joe moves away to start anew life, was a dishwasher but his hopes for his new life are unrealistic: film starts with a white screen, zooms out and you see it was a close-up of a drive-in screen.
